Web10 apr. 2024 · 3- Clean the wound. Rinse the wound with water. Keeping the wound under running water reduces the risk of infection. Wash the area around the wound with soap and remove any dirt or debris with tweezers cleaned with alcohol. Seek medical attention if you are unable to remove all debris. WebHow long does it take a deep cut wound to heal? Healing time gets longer if larger wounds aren't closed with stitches, staples, or glue. If stitches are placed, they are generally safe to remove in 7 to 14 days — depending on where the cut is on the body. Without stitches, it may take 3 weeks or more for a wound to heal. Web29 okt. 2024 · Treat the wound with antibiotics: After cleaning the wound, apply a thin layer of antibiotic ointment to prevent infection. Close and dress the wound: Closing clean wounds helps promote faster healing. Waterproof bandages and gauze work well for minor wounds.
